Job description

Job Description

The Production Manager is tasked with the comprehensive management & oversight of all technical facets of church services, events, & related activities. This role is crucial in ensuring a high-quality worship experience for both in-person & online attendees through proficient handling of audio, video, lighting, stage setup, & live streaming. The role will coordinate effectively with volunteers & collaborate closely with the Worship team, Creative team, & other relevant stakeholders to plan & execute seamless technical productions that are in line with the church's mission & values.

This role offers the flexibility to continue pursuing outside contract and freelance production opportunities. Candidates are welcome to maintain independent work in the industry, provided New River's services, events, and scheduled commitments are consistently covered and prioritized.

Key Responsibilities
  • Stage Setup & Management
    • Assist with setting up & tearing down stage equipment for church services & events, including microphones, instruments, monitors, & other technical gear.
    • Ensure all stage elements are arranged correctly & safely according to the service or event requirements.
    • Collaborate with worship team & Creative Director to plan & execute stage layouts.
  • Sound Management
    • Support the setup, operation, & maintenance of sound equipment for church services & events, including audio consoles, microphones, & speakers.
    • Conduct sound checks before services & events to ensure optimal audio quality.
    • Troubleshoot & resolve any sound-related issues during live productions.
  • Lighting Management
    • Manage setup, programming, & operation of lighting equipment for services & events.
    • Create & implement lighting designs that enhance the worship experience & align with the church's vision.
  • Video & Live Streaming
    • Assist with setup & operation of video & live streaming equipment for services & events.
  • Volunteer Coordination
    • Recruit, train, & manage a team of volunteers to assist with technical tasks, including stage setup, sound, & lighting.
    • Schedule volunteers for services & events, ensuring adequate coverage & support.
    • Be present for Bi-Monthly Worship/Tech Team Nights.
Qualifications

Core Technical Skills:

  • Proven experience in technical production management, preferably in a church or similar environment.
  • Strong knowledge of audio, video, lighting, & live streaming equipment & systems.
  • Proficiency in technical production software & tools, including ProPresenter, ProVideoPlayer, Resi, & Switch Deck

Technical Equipment Proficiency:

  • Proficient in using equipment such as Grand MA lighting console & software, Avid S6l mix desk, Behringer X32, Midas M32 mix desks, Behringer Wing, Allen & Heath SQ6 console & wireless systems by Shure & Sennheiser.
  • Experience with cine cameras like Komodo RED & Black Magic.
  • Proficiency in DMX protocol & Dante.
  • Proficiency in Clear-Com Arcadia/FreeSpeak intercom platform.

Leadership & Management Skills:

  • Excellent leadership & team management skills.
  • Strong organizational & project management abilities.
  • Ability to work collaboratively with various teams, ministry leaders, & volunteers.
  • Proficient in Planning Center Services, including service orders & scheduling volunteers.

Problem-Solving & Communication:

  • Strong problem-solving skills with ability to troubleshoot technical issues under pressure.
  • Excellent communication skills (verbal + written, active listening, direct & clear).
  • Excellent interpersonal skills (positive attitude, integrity, teachable, team mindset).

Flexibility & Commitment:

  • Flexibility to work evenings, weekends, & holidays as needed.
  • Familiarity with worship service planning & execution.
  • Critical thinking skills to analyze situations, make informed decisions, & provide solution-oriented approaches.
Cultural Fit

Cultural fit is critical for joining the New River staff. The deepest value held at New River is pursuing God’s presence in every part of life: inner life, workplace, household, & relationships. It’s a big idea that manifests in the everyday: prayer, effective bible study, relying on God’s spirit, healthy relationships, conflict resolution, wisdom, agape love, & spiritual disciplines.
